Audiences should be more relaxed about mobile phone use, says BBC Proms boss

The BBC Proms boss’s comments follows Olivier-winning actress Lesley Manville’s assertion that smartphone use during curtain call was ‘insulting’

Context

The issue of mobile phone use in live performances has been a growing concern in the entertainment industry. Lesley Manville's comments earlier this month sparked a media backlash, with many outlets weighing in on the etiquette of smartphone use during curtain call. The BBC Proms boss's response suggests a more nuanced approach to the issue, with some outlets questioning the need for strict phone-free policies.
